The prizes consist of €8,500 in cash plus six concerts in Europe. The competition was established in 2022 in cooperation with the National Philharmonic of Târgu Mureș. The jury for the third edition is chaired by György G. Ráth (Real Orquesta Sinfónica de Sevilla), with David Crescenzi (Romanian National Opera), Franz Schottky (Munich Kammerphilharmonie), Laurențiu Muntean (Arad State Philharmonic), Levente György (Târgu Mureș State Philharmonic), and Prof. Csíky Boldizsár (honorary member) as jury members. The high standard of the competition is evident from the careers of its participants: the winner of the last edition, Italian musician Davide Trolton, now performs regularly with major symphonic institutions in Romania, Hungary, Italy, and the United Kingdom.
